    How did Brian Roberts hit 18 HRs last year?

    I'm not suggesting HGH or roids, or anything like that...But this guy blasted 18 last season, and he has zero this year.

    Granted he did hit something like 9 or 10 of those the first month of the season, but still. In his previous seasons before 2005, he had 4 HR, 5 HR, 1 HR, and 2 HR.

    So, was 2005's power surge just a complete fluke?

        since Brob is my fav player right now, I feel like i have to defend him before this thread gets out of hand.

        I do believe his 18 HR's last year IS an abberation. he's not a power hitter by any means. 10-12 HR's tops in any given season. He IS however, a 40ish doubles, 5-8 triples/year guy. he's fast, has a quick bat, and can hit to all fields.

        the reason (and i HOPE it's the real reason) that his power numbers are down this year is that he almost had his arm torn off last year with that play at Yankee stadium. for those that don't know, roberts was covering 1st on a bunt (or maybe a swinging bunt), and the throw and the runner got to 1st at about the same time. as roberts caught it, the runner ran right into roberts' arm, and he ended up dislocating his elbow and if i remember correctly, had a fracture in there as well (along with torn and stretched tendons and ligaments). it was thought that he'd miss the early part of this season, but through rehab, he was able to play from opening day which was considered a minor miracle.

        now, like i said, i HOPE that it's the real reason. arm injury, wasn't able to lift weights during the offseason, thus his power numbers are down. but considering the state of steroids in Baltimore recently... well, i'm not going to speculate.
